Ideassuch as God, freedom, immortality, the world, first beginning, andfinal end have only a regulative function for knowledge, since theycannot find fulfilling instances among objects of experience. The philosophical modernism at issue in postmodernism begins withKant's “Copernican revolution,” that is, his assumptionthat we cannot know things in themselves and that objects of knowledgemust conform to our faculties of representation (Kant 1787). Ihab Hassan: "From Postmodernism to Postmodernity" When attempting to identify Postmodernism, Ihab Hassan, in From Postmodernism to Postmodernity (Hassan, 2000) describes how it “eludes definition” and is, like Romanticism and Modernism, fluid as it will “shift and slide continually with time, particularly in an age of ideological conflict and media hype” (Hassan, 2000).
